Penang Woman Passes Away While Pulling Car Over To The Curb After Feeling Unwell

The cause of death has yet to be determined.
A 67-year-old woman in Penang passed away inside her Mercedes-Benz while she was attempting to pull her car over to the curb at noon yesterday (Mar 24) as she felt ill.

According to Sin Chew Daily, the woman was identified as Zhou Huijun (transliteration), who lived in Gelugor on Penang Island.

Tried to stop car by roadside

The Chinese daily reported that based on preliminary investigations, Zhou was driving alone along Jalan Raja Uda in Butterworth when she reportedly felt unwell.

When she tried to pull the vehicle over to the roadside, she reportedly lost control of it and passed out, causing the tyre to hit the curb.

Paramedics later rushed to the scene upon receiving a report about the incident but found that Zhou had already died when they arrived.

Police eventually turned up to conduct investigations and Zhou’s body was sent to Seberang Jaya Hospital for an autopsy to determine the exact cause of death.
